12.9.6  Dead-Time Write-Once Register
The dead-time write-once register (DEADTM) holds an 8-bit value which specifies the number of CPU 
clock cycles to use for the dead-time when complementary PWM mode is selected. After this register is 
written for the first time, it cannot be rewritten unless a reset occurs. Dead-time is not affected by changes 
to the prescaler value.
12.9.7  PWM Disable Mapping Write-Once Register
The PWM disable mapping write-once register (DISMAP) holds an 8-bit value which determines which 
PWM pins will be disabled if an external fault or software disable occurs. For a further description of

12.9.8  Fault Control Register 
The fault control register (FCR) controls the fault-protection circuitry.
FINT4 — Fault 4 Interrupt Enable Bit
This read/write bit allows the CPU interrupt caused by faults on fault pin 4 to be enabled. The fault 
protection circuitry is independent of this bit and will always be active. If a fault is detected, the PWM 
pins will still be disabled according to the disable mapping register.
1 = Fault pin 4 will cause CPU interrupts.
0 = Fault pin 4 will not cause CPU interrupts.
